# Break-Glass Access — InvoForge Renderer

Plugin authors normally interact with the InvoForge PDF renderer through the sandboxed plugin API only. Break-glass access exists solely for incidents where a malformed plugin corrupts the render queue and the sandbox cannot be reached. Request approval from the on-call steward first; all break-glass sessions are logged and reviewed within 24 hours. Once approval is granted, unlock the emergency console using the recovery passphrase that appears immediately below.

recovery phrase for yawif-hahif: druys-kelius-ralax-raliel

TICKET — Missed pick-up, Hollrew Gallery loan pieces. Scheduled collection from Bay 4 did not happen this morning; driver never arrived, no call logged. Three crated pieces (two framed, one sculpture) are still on the staging floor and must not be moved back to long-term racking. Rebooked courier arrives tomorrow, first slot. Shift lead: keep Bay 4 clear overnight, crates under the tarp, climate fans on. Confirm crate count against the loan sheet before release. Hand-over instruction is appended below.

dispatch memo: the sorius tamius courier leaves the praeth ledger at gate 4873 under passcode 928014

Action item from the Brindlehart queue outage: plugin authors consuming from Corvid-MQ must tolerate segment boundaries moving during compaction. The incident showed several plugins caching offsets past the compaction horizon, causing replay gaps after restart. Going forward, compaction timing and retention are governed by broker-side constants rather than per-topic overrides, and plugins should query the horizon API instead of assuming fixed windows. For reference, the broker now ships with the following compaction settings.

limits module of fajep-yagug:
QUOTAS = {
    "noveth": 193,
    "briix": 669,
    "gilok": 756,
    "tamvan": 569,
    "kasox": 545,
    "soriel": 1015,
    "gorius": 740,
}

Finance Review — Warranty Overrun

Quick summary for the board: warranty costs on the Corvix 9 line ran 38% over plan, mostly failed hinge assemblies from the Delmore plant. We've booked the reserve and tightened QA. Supplier talks start Monday. It stings, but it's contained. One confidential point before we close.

confidential, bahaf-hahog: Only 58 of the 432 pilot accounts renewed Belael, so a churn review is set for May 22. Belaelek Holdings is in early talks to buy Fenirax Holdings for about $497.7 million.